Calaméo is a free online tool that allows users to publish and share documents, magazines, catalogs, and more in a digital format. It converts files to flash format for easy viewing on the web.
Joomag is an online platform for creating interactive digital magazines, catalogs, brochures and more. It provides a drag and drop editor to customize the design and layout.
